Getting Old

You know you’re getting old when you start collecting health conditions.

Recently we dropped our Cobra insurance (hello expensive!) for a plan of our own.

After completing our health questionnaires, really just red flag tools for the insurance companies, we went through underwriting and received our new health insurance.

For several reasons, we decided to split-up the family’s coverage. Vickey and the kiddies are on one plan, and I’m on another.

For my coverage, no company would take me unless they charged way more than was reasonable or put a rider on my policy exempting them from covering either of my recurring prescriptions (did I mention how the health questionnaire was just a red flag generator?).

So, although we’ve got health insurance, I’m left to fend for myself for my acid reflux and cold sore symptoms. How cruel is that?

Still, we figured it out and we’ll be paying less by going 100% out-of-pocket on those meds than we would to secure complete coverage. Go figure!
